Highly active Ni-cermet anodes for thin La0.9Sr0.1Ga0.8Sr0.2O3-d (LSGM) electrolyte solid oxide fuel cells are fabricated by impregnating aqueous nickel nitrate solutions into porous LSGM backbones, followed by calcinations at 700 C. High Ni loadings, e.g., VNi ? 7.9%, are mandatory for obtaining wellinterconnected Ni…
In the present paper 82Br radioactive tracer isotopes was used for characterization of nuclear and non-nuclear grade ion exchange resins Tulsion A-23 and Indion-810 respectively. The bromide ion-isotopic exchange reactions were performed by equilibrating 1.000 g of conditioned resins in bromide form with labeled bromi…
